Hydraulic Positioner
Large weldments are traditionally built on a flat table, often requiring the welder to crawl around the fixture to reach all the welds. By incorporating a hydraulic positioner, the welder can still setup the fixture and load the parts on a flat surface, but then can tilt and / or rotate the workpiece into an ergonomic-friendly position for welding. |
- A standard 6 ½’ x 13’ modular table is mounted to a hydraulic positioner
- The positioner can rotate 360° and tilt up to 90°
- Clamps with 300 – 2,000 pounds of force can be use to keep parts stable
- PC Bolts generate 6,000 lbs of clamping force keeping the blocks solid
